Hi

I have a xml file with following tag sets

 <data name="DE">
    <value>Drawing Editor</value>
    <comment>DE</comment>
  </data>

I have two xml files with this, but both are not equivalent. One is a
old file and other one is the new file, where set of those tag set are
added here and there in the doc (not only to the end of the document) I
wanted to extract those newly added tag sets to a separate file after
transformation. I mad ea one XSL, but it takes the old file and append
new tags to it. I want only the new tags.

<xsl:stylesheet x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form";
version="1.0">
  <xsl:variable name="old-doc" select="document('old.xml')" />
  <xsl:template match="/root">
    <newtags>
      <xsl:for-each select="data">
        <xsl:variable name="temp" select="." />
        <xsl:if test="not($old-doc/root/data[@name = $temp/@name])">
          <xsl:copy-of select="$temp" />
        </xsl:if>
      </xsl:for-each>
    </newtags>
  </xsl:template>
</xsl:stylesheet>
